Q: Is 23,626,250 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 23,626,250 is a composite number.

Why is 23,626,250 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 23,626,250 can be evenly divided by 1 2 5 10 25 41 50 82 125 205 250 410 461 625 922 1,025 1,250 2,050 2,305 4,610 5,125 10,250 11,525 18,901 23,050 25,625 37,802 51,250 57,625 94,505 115,250 189,010 288,125 472,525 576,250 945,050 2,362,625 4,725,250 11,813,125 and 23,626,250, with no remainder.

Since 23,626,250 cannot be divided by just 1 and 23,626,250, it is a composite number.
